Information Management is looking for a driven and self-directed IT manager to actively manage 3-4 agile development squads supporting our business strategies in both Marketing and Agency & Strategic Partnerships. As a Manager in Business Solutions Data Engineering you will be responsible for the data products in these domains, partnering with your business counterparts in executing the markets strategic vision. You will also work with Product Owners and stakeholders to ensure that our go-forward technology choices, both in the cloud and on premises, are advancing. This role will report to the Director of Business within the GRM U.S. Technology Information Management organization.

 

We are an organization spread among New Hampshire, Boston and Seattle. You will manage up to twenty analysts, developers & technologists located in Dover, NH and Seattle, WA

 

 In this role you will:

  • Build and maintain successful relationships with our business colleagues and internal customers of aligned Claims and Finance products.
  • Create a high level of service through establishment of effective partnerships and ensuring quality and service standards across the teams; analyze and resolve quality and delivery challenges; identify trends; recommend design, development and testing practice improvements
  • Extend and evolve our agile practice, work with coaches, partners and team members to empower and improve team dynamics and delivery  
  • Lead agile data squad development efforts, together with aligned Scrum Masters and Product Owners.
  • Execute projects supporting fraud detection for both Claims and Finance, extend and support internal financial systems used for market analytics.
  • Participate in creation of strategy for migrating legacy claims applications to a new enterprise platform.

 

Qualifications:

  • Bachelor's degree in a quantitative field such as Mathematics, Statistics, Engineering, Computer Science or related field, Master's Degree preferred.
  • Eight (8) years hands-on experience developing big data, data warehouse and/or analytic solutions (using RDBMS and NoSQL data platform technologies and ETL/Data Ingestion protocols).
  • Four (4) or more years people leadership experience with direct accountability for managing employees.
  • Customer/business focus with ability to negotiate, facilitate and build consensus.
  • Strong team building and people management skills in a matrixed and geographically dispersed organization.
  • Strong process orientation with effective organizational, communication and presentation skills
  • Working knowledge of project management and Agile development methodologies (Scrum, Kanban) and tools (Jira, Confluence and Microsoft Project)
  • In-depth knowledge of IT concepts, strategies and methodologies and their application to business opportunities.
  • In-depth knowledge of business operations, objectives and strategies.
  • Advanced knowledge of management concepts, practices and techniques.
